A total of 600 one-week-old Kampung chickens were randomly assigned to five dietary treatments with six replicates of 20 birds each in a completely randomized design. The treatments consisted of a basal diet without L-leucine (T0) and diets supplemented with 0.50% (T1), 0.75% (T2), 1.00% (T3), and 1.25% (T4) L-leucine, selected to evaluate a graded range of leucine supplementation in relation to growth performance and intestinal development. Growth parameters (body weight, body weight gain, feed intake, and feed conversion ratio), carcass traits, and duodenal morphometry (villus height, villus width, and crypt depth) were measured. Data were analyzed using analysis of variance followed by Duncan’s multiple range test.
